Abstract

An electrostatic-writing mechanism for an image-formation device having an optical photoconductor (OPC) mechanism of one embodiment of the invention is disclosed that includes a light source and an array of micromirror devices. The light source is to emit light. The array of micromirror devices is to selectively direct the light onto the OPC mechanism in accordance with a portion of an image.
